Output 29417e0717ec5b73770f52737fe00e7f69d2d14ef52750128cdde109c71c7b6a:33

value
867996553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b7deb2d9622d463c4c5894745dcec976101e91c OP_EQUAL
address
34CP1hs4duai6iDj5H3ZcsFPBMyitxCCoT
transaction
29417e0717ec5b73770f52737fe00e7f69d2d14ef52750128cdde109c71c7b6a
spent
true